이 페이지는 Cloud Translation API를 통해 번역되었습니다.
Switch to English

tf.keras.metrics.SpecificityAtSensitivity

TensorFlow 1 개 버전 GitHub의에서 소스보기

계산해 감도가> = 지정된 값이 가장 특이.

Sensitivity 측정 정확하게 같은 식별 실제 양성 비율 (TP / (TP + FN)). Specificity 측정 정확하게 같은 식별 실제 원판의 비율 (TN / (FP + TN)).

이 통계는 네 로컬 변수 생성 true_positives , true_negatives , false_positivesfalse_negatives 주어진 감도의 특이성을 계산하는데 사용된다. 주어진 감도 값에 대한 임계 값이 계산되어 대응 특이성을 평가하기 위해 사용된다.

경우 sample_weight 없습니다 None , 무게는 1.의 기본값 sample_weight 값을 마스크 0.

특이도 및 민감도에 대한 자세한 내용은 다음 .

sensitivity 범위의 스칼라 값을 [0, 1] .
num_thresholds (200) (선택 사항) 기본값 임계 값의 수는 소정의 감도를 일치시키기 위해 사용한다.
name 메트릭 인스턴스 (선택 사항) 문자열 이름.
dtype 메트릭 결과 (선택) 데이터 타입.

독립형 사용 :

m = tf.keras.metrics.SpecificityAtSensitivity(0.5)
m.update_state([0, 0, 0, 1, 1], [0, 0.3, 0.8, 0.3, 0.8])
m.result().numpy()
0.66666667
m.reset_states()
m.update_state([0, 0, 0, 1, 1], [0, 0.3, 0.8, 0.3, 0.8],
               sample_weight=[1, 1, 2, 2, 2])
m.result().numpy()
0.5

와 사용 compile() API :

 model.compile(
    optimizer='sgd',
    loss='mse',
    metrics=[tf.keras.metrics.SpecificityAtSensitivity()])
 

행동 양식

reset_states

소스보기

메트릭 상태 변수를 모두 재설정합니다.

메트릭은 훈련 기간 동안 평가 될 때이 기능은, 신 (新) 시대 / 단계 사이라고합니다.

result

소스보기

계산하여 반환 메트릭 값 텐서를.

계산 결과는 단순히 상기 상태 변수를 이용하여 통계 값을 산출 멱등 동작이다.

update_state

소스보기

혼란 매트릭스 통계를 축적한다.

인수
y_true 지상의 진리 값.
y_pred 예측 값.
sample_weight 각 예제의 옵션 가중치. 1. 기본값은 될 수 Tensor 그 순위 0 중 하나, 또는 같은 순위 y_true , 그리고에 캐스트 가능한해야합니다 y_true .

보고
업데이트 연산.